How they compare
Portugal currently reports 0.08 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P against 0.0791 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P in Serbia, a difference of 0.0009 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 18 shared years of data; in 2007 it was Portugal ahead.
Portugal ranks 57th and Serbia ranks 59th of 199 countries.
Portugal has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Portugal | Serbia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.1083 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.039 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.0693 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| Portugal |
| 2010s | 0.0782 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.0576 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.0206 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| Portugal |
| 2020s | 0.068 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.0581 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| 0.0099 BoP, current US$ per US$ of GDP | Portugal |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Primary income payments (BoP, current US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
